What is the Ohio Medicaid Mental Functional Capacity Assessment?
The Ohio Medicaid Mental Functional Capacity Assessment is a critical tool used to evaluate an individual’s mental and functional capacities. This assessment is essential in determining a person's eligibility for Medicaid benefits, particularly for those who may face mental limitations. It includes key sections that assess understanding, memory, social interaction, and adaptation.
By completing this assessment, healthcare providers can identify how mental health challenges may affect employability. This evaluation not only supports Medicaid applications but also plays a significant role in ensuring clients receive necessary mental health services.

Who Needs the Ohio Medicaid Mental Functional Capacity Assessment?
This assessment is designed for individuals who are applying for Medicaid benefits and may demonstrate mental or functional disabilities. Typically, clients seeking these benefits will require an evaluation.
Professionals who are authorized to conduct this assessment include physicians and licensed psychologists. The circumstances that prompt the need for this assessment often involve applying for Medicaid or appealing for benefits based on mental health issues.

What are the eligibility requirements for this assessment?
Eligibility for the Ohio Medicaid Mental Functional Capacity Assessment typically includes being a Medicaid recipient or client seeking Medicaid services. Clients must provide pertinent health information and meet the evaluative criteria defined by Ohio Medicaid.

Who can perform the evaluation needed for this form?
Evaluations for the Ohio Medicaid Mental Functional Capacity Assessment must be performed by a licensed physician or psychologist who understands Medicaid's criteria for mental and functional assessments.
